Dallas’ Solidion Gets U.S. Army Grant for Fiber-Based Battery System, Will Partner With UTD on Research
by | Jan 20, 2026
Solidion described its innovation as "a flexible, rechargeable lithium-ion battery in fiber form." A coaxial carbon nanotube yarn serves as both the structural core and current collector of the anode, the company said, noting that the award was its third federal grant in six months.

Atlético Dallas Gets $200K Grant From City of Dallas to Relocate HQ to Fair Park Area
by | Jan 14, 2026
The professional men’s soccer team will compete at the Cotton Bowl in 2027 as part of the USL Championship. Its relocation from Richardson to 820 Exposition across from Fair Park will come with street-facing retail and a "supporters club" and street soccer court the club is planning across the street.
